stdlib.h

来自「上课老师给的8086仿真器」· C头文件 代码 · 共 35 行

H
35
字号
/* 
 * STDLIB.H: standard functions
 * Copyright (c) KEIL ELEKTRONIK GmbH and Franklin Software, Inc., 1991-1993
 */


#ifndef _SIZE_T
 #define _SIZE_T
 typedef unsigned int size_t;
#endif

#ifndef NULL
 #define NULL ((void *) 0L)
#endif

#pragma SAVE
#pragma REGPARMS

extern int    abs  (int   val);
extern long  labs  (long  val);

extern float atof (void *s1);
extern long  atol (void *s1);
extern int   atoi (void *s1);
extern int   rand ();
extern void  srand (int);

extern void *malloc      (unsigned int size);
extern void free         (void xdata *p);
extern void init_mempool (void xdata *p, unsigned int size);
extern void *realloc     (void xdata *p, unsigned int size);
extern void *calloc      (unsigned int size, unsigned int len);

#pragma RESTORE

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?